ASTM D822 Visual Assessment of Coating Weathering

The ASTM D822 visual assessment method is a standardized procedure used to evaluate the resistance of organic coatings to outdoor exposure. This test is crucial for ensuring that paints, varnishes, and other surface treatments can withstand environmental conditions without significant degradation over time.

ASTM D822 is particularly useful in industries like building & infrastructure testing where durability is paramount. The test involves exposing coated specimens outdoors under real-world conditions to observe the effects of natural weathering factors such as sunlight, rain, and temperature fluctuations. Specimens are typically left out for a specified period before being visually inspected for signs of degradation.

The visual assessment method provides qualitative data on how coatings perform in outdoor environments. It helps quality managers and compliance officers make informed decisions about product longevity and performance. For R&D engineers, this test is invaluable for optimizing formulas to improve weather resistance. Procurement teams can use the results to select suppliers offering robust coating solutions.

The ASTM D822 standard specifies detailed guidelines on specimen preparation, exposure conditions, and evaluation criteria. Specimens are prepared according to specific dimensions and coated with a sample of the material being tested. They are then exposed outdoors in an area that mimics typical environmental conditions as closely as possible.

During the test, specimens are inspected periodically for any visible signs of weathering such as chalking, cracking, fading, or loss of adhesion. The severity and type of degradation are recorded using a predefined scale provided by ASTM D822. This data is crucial for understanding how different coatings perform in various environmental conditions.

The results from the ASTM D822 test can be used to compare different materials, track performance over time, and make informed decisions regarding product development and quality assurance. Frequently Asked Questions

What is the purpose of ASTM D822?
ASTM D822 provides a standardized method for visually assessing the weathering resistance of organic coatings exposed to outdoor conditions. It helps in understanding how different coatings perform under real-world environmental stressors.
How long does the ASTM D822 test take?
The duration of the test varies depending on the desired exposure time and the specific requirements of the project. Typically, it can range from a few months to several years.
What kind of specimens are used in ASTM D822?
Specimens consist of coated panels with dimensions specified by the test. These can be made from various substrates such as metal, wood, or plastics.
Is ASTM D822 suitable for all types of coatings?
The method is primarily used for organic coatings. It may not be appropriate for inorganic materials or those that undergo significant chemical changes during weathering.
What kind of data does ASTM D822 provide?
ASTM D822 provides qualitative data on the types and severity of degradation observed in the coatings. This includes chalking, cracking, fading, and loss of adhesion.
